Drummer of Vincennes: A Story of the George Rogers Clark Expedition, 1952, 1st Ed. nature study 25 inches across when shelvedDrummer of Vincennes by George Armor Sentman is a 1952 first edition that brings the George Rogers Clark expedition to life through the eyes of a young frontier drummer. Published by The John C. Winston Company as part of its adventure series and illustrated by John Gretzer, this former library copy features a sturdy blue cloth cover with bold graphic artwork and classic midcentury design.
